Just apply #[derive(Builder)] to a struct Foo, and it will derive an additional struct FooBuilder with setter-methods for all fields and a build-method — the way you want it.. Quick Start. A derive macros to support a builder pattern for Rust: Everything except Option < > fields and explicitly defined default attribute in structs are required, so you don't need any additional attributes to indicate it, and the presence of required params is checked at the compile time (not at the runtime).
